Somalia: Somali President Holds Phone Talks With Qatar's Emir On Strengthening Ties

Somali President Hassan Sheikh Mohamud engaged in productive phone discussions with Qatar's Emir focusing on enhancing bilateral cooperation between Somalia and Qatar.

Somali President Hassan Sheikh Mohamud recently held telephone talks with Qatar's Emir Tamim bin Hamad Al Thani, described by officials as 'fruitful'. The discussions aimed to deepen the strategic ties between the two nations, emphasizing the importance of bilateral cooperation. This initiative is not only a reinforcement of their long-standing partnership but also aims to address various sectors that could benefit from enhanced collaboration.

During the discussions, President Mohamud expressed gratitude for Qatar's unwavering support for Somalia, particularly regarding its sovereignty and territorial integrity. He highlighted the significant backing from Doha for federal institutions, which encompasses vital areas such as infrastructure development and humanitarian assistance. This acknowledgment reflects Somalia's dependency on Qatar's support as it navigates challenges to rebuild and stabilize its governmental structures.

Both leaders reaffirmed their commitment to intensifying their bilateral relations, with a particular focus on how stronger ties could advance development and stability within the Horn of Africa region.
